* FIFOScheduler: added automake wakeupDouglas Rumbaugh2024-01-221-1/+12
| | | | | | | | | | | | Sometimes, when the max thread count is exceeded, it is possible for the scheduler to lock up. This is because the scheduler is only run when a new job is put into the queue, and so it is possible for a job to be blocked by thread limitations and be left sitting in the queue. If the main program is waiting on this job to finish before scheduling a new one, then the system deadlocks. I added a second background thread to the scheduler that wakes the scheduler up every 20us to resolve this and prevent these deadlocks.
